Rewarding Innovation and Creativity in the Workplace.


 In today’s fast-moving business world, creativity and innovation are more important than ever. Companies that encourage fresh ideas and reward employees for their creativity are more likely to stay competitive and grow. But how do organizations get employees to think outside the box and share their best ideas? One of the best ways is through a well-designed rewards program that recognizes and celebrates creative contributions.

Why Rewarding Innovation Matters

  • Encourage More Ideas: Recognizing creative employees helps inspire others to think innovatively.
  • Boost Employee Engagement: When employees see that their ideas are valued, they become more motivated and engaged in their work.
  • Retain Top Talent: Rewarding innovation helps keep your best and brightest employees, who might otherwise be tempted to leave for a company that values their ideas more.
  • Support Business Growth: Creative solutions can improve products, services, or processes, giving the company a competitive edge.

    Creating a Culture of Innovation
  • Psychological Safety: Employees need to feel safe sharing their ideas without fear of criticism or failure. This encourages more people to speak up.
  • Collaboration: Creative ideas often come from teamwork. Encouraging employees to work across departments and share knowledge helps spark innovation.
  • Leadership Support: Leaders must set the tone by encouraging new ideas and supporting employees who take creative risks.
  • Resources for Creativity: Employees should have access to the tools, time, and training they need to innovate.
  • How Rewarding Innovation Drives Engagement and Growth

    When companies reward creative thinking, the impact is clear:

    • Higher Employee Engagement: Employees who feel valued for their ideas are more likely to stay engaged and motivated at work.
    • Better Problem Solving: Creative employees help the company solve complex problems, improve products, and streamline processes.
    • Attracting Talent: A company known for rewarding creativity attracts top talent who are eager to contribute new ideas.
    • Sustained Growth: Innovation is the key to long-term success. Creative solutions lead to new products, better services, and improved ways of working, helping the company stay ahead of competitors.

    Conclusion

    Rewarding innovation is essential for driving employee engagement and business growth. When companies create a culture that encourages creativity and provides meaningful rewards for new ideas, they unlock the potential for continuous improvement and success. From cash incentives to career development opportunities and public recognition, the right rewards can make employees feel valued, inspired, and motivated to contribute their best work. In turn, these rewards help build a competitive edge that can lead to lasting success.
